Things to Consider Before Installing an Electric Wall Fireplace

A wall fireplace electric-mounted electric fireplace is a secure and practical method to provide warmth and aesthetic appeal to your home. However there are some things to consider prior to installing one.

Installing wall-mounted fires is easy when compared to fully recessed models. However, it is important to ensure that you have the correct dimensions of the kit and insert.

Safety

Electric wall fireplaces are a favored alternative to traditional fireplaces. They offer a comfortable, attractive and energy-efficient alternative. They're safe to use in any residence and offer a cost-effective method of adding heating while maintaining a tidy smoke-free space. They come in a variety of different options and all offer a captivating bed of embers and a realistic flame presentation. This makes them ideal for apartments, condos and renovations that don't have the traditional chimney. They are also a great option for those who have children or pets as they do not produce the smoke of a real fire.

However, there are certain safety tips that should be adhered to when using an electric fireplace. All combustible objects should be kept at least three feet away from the fireplace. This will help prevent fire hazards and help to reduce the danger of burning your belongings. It is also essential to avoid touching the hot surfaces of the fireplace, including the heating elements as well as the vents through which hot air is expelled. The vents shouldn't be blocked, since they are essential to allow the fireplace to function properly.

A screen that protects you is an important aspect of an electric wall fire. It will help to avoid accidental burns. This is especially useful in small spaces or when you have pets and children with young ones. Some models come with an remote control that lets you turn on and off the fireplace from any place in the space. This will prevent the fireplace from being accidentally turned off when you're not there.

Some models even come with a built-in timer that will turn off the fireplace after a certain amount of time. This feature is perfect for those who forget to turn off the fireplace or have trouble remembering.

You should also unplug your fireplace when not in use. When it is left plugged in, it could cause electrical overload and cause a fire hazard. Also, never place any liquids, including water, in the fireplace. It's also a good idea to keep your electric fireplace in a separate circuit from other appliances. This will help prevent tripping or power outages.

Energy Efficiency

Electric wall fireplaces can help you save money on heating bills during winter. The cost of operating these fireplaces is contingent on a few factors, such as the wattage of the individual appliance and the energy provider's cost per kilowatt.

The energy consumption of the fireplace is typically displayed on the unit, usually in the form of kW (kilowatts). Divide this number by the price per kilowatt that your energy provider charges to determine an energy efficiency percentage.

Electric fireplaces are typically powered by fans. They draw cool air from the space and create heat using electricity. They then blow the heated air back into the space. Electric fireplaces of this type are the most popular and economical. You can easily heat a small to medium-sized room with one of these, however they're not nearly as efficient as infrared heating systems, which offer more consistent and uniform heat.

In contrast to wood burning fires electric fireplaces use no combustible fuel and don't produce ash or soot. It is no required to store wood or employ a chimney sweep to do regular inspections and cleaning. They do not emit harmful fumes and their flames look stunningly realistic.

Since there's no need for gas or coal the fireplaces can be used in a variety places and are perfect when you want the warm feel of a fire, without having to run your furnace. These fireplaces don't dry your home out by blowing heat in it. They help to maintain healthy levels of humidity for those with respiratory problems.

Another advantage of these kinds of fireplaces is that you can use them with or without the heat, which gives you the chance to enjoy the ambience throughout the year. They're ideal for rooms that have lots of furniture that will block the heat, but you can still experience the ambiance when entertaining guests.

If you're considering purchasing an electric fireplace for the first time, it pays to look around for the most affordable prices. You may be able to find a fireplace that is priced lower than you think, especially if you are willing to compare online prices and in-store deals. Design

A fireplace feature wall mounted fireplaces is a beautiful way to enhance the look of a room without the expense of renovating. Electric fireplaces don't require chimneys or venting and can be installed in any room of the house, including bedrooms. They provide supplemental heat and don't emit smoke, which means they are safe for children and people who suffer from respiratory ailments.

There are numerous electric fireplace concepts you can pick from to choose the best one for your home. Certain fireplaces are intended to be a focal point, while others are designed to blend in with the contemporary style. If you're looking for a striking piece, go with a contemporary faux stone model that has an angled opening and LED flames that glow and smudge to give an elegant appearance.

Another option that is popular is a linear fireplace. They are sleek and compact, making them ideal for modern spaces that are limited in space. A majority of models include an adjustable remote, several heat and color settings, as well as log options for a customizable appearance. Certain models also have an easy wave setting that allows you to turn the fireplace on and off with the movement of your hand.

Alternately, you can put in an recessed model flush with the wall. This style is perfect for modern homes and it can be easily coupled with television. The majority of recessed electric fireplaces feature front vents for safety, and they can also be heated up to 400 square feet.

If you're looking for a more traditional style of fireplace, think about a mantelless model with a traditional brick surround. They're great for rooms that have lots of natural light and can be complemented by a mantel made from wood or stone. You can also combine them with an edging for your fireplace to create a cozy setting.

Many electric fireplaces have a remote control that allows you to adjust the flame and heat settings. Some have a timer for energy conservation. They can also be paired with a smart home system that gives you complete control over your fireplace.

Installation

The latest fashion in interior design is the wall-mounted electric fireplace. They are stylish and energy efficient. They are also easy to install. They can be positioned in a flush position to the wall and give them a sleek look. A majority of these fireplaces come with an installation kit that comes with the required hardware. Some models even come with an inbuilt blower that can push warm air into the room.

Installation is a breeze however, you must adhere to the directions carefully. The owner's manual will have specific guidelines for framing and secure the unit. It will also provide specific guidelines for the clearances you must leave to avoid fire dangers.

Make sure the area is suitable for your fire. If you're unsure then drill an exploratory hole into a discrete part of the wall to determine what kind of walls you have. Once you've done this, use the template that came with the fireplace in order to mark the wall which you will need to install it. The brackets must be screwed to the wall. Make sure the brackets are level and check that the fire is positioned correctly to ensure a neat and tidy finish.

You'll also need to think about how tall you want your fire to be. For example, if you're using a frameless model you may need a ledge to hold the fire, or perhaps you'd prefer an easier flush mount. It is important to ensure that the heater, which sits on the bottom and front of the fireplace - is 400mm away from combustibles such as fabrics to ensure its safety.

If you're not confident with electrical work, think about hiring an expert to wire the fire for you. They can also use drywall or tape the area to create an even, smooth appearance. If required, they may move the plug socket to give it a an appearance that is more sleek. And if you want to hide the power cord in a more discreet location, they can put it behind the TV stand or beneath the carpet. In most cases, you have the option to paint the cord with the same color as the wall.
